Anna Essling, by the Water

From Stockholm to Florida: the GROW videographer enjoys a swim by a luxury resort in the middle of her work day.

Ok, last week's filming of the space shuttle didn't happen because there were some technical problems and the launch was delayed. We found out about it at the last minute and had to turn back with the boat still on the trailer behind the car. So the trip to the ocean didn't take place, at least not then...

But today we just came back from a somewhat luxurious resort in Stuart, where we spent like 24 hours making a promo video, a very nice assignment. It includes documenting the hotel premises with the marina and different activities in the area: water sports, tennis and golf. For me, the highlights were filming the sunrise from the beach and a trip with speedboat. AND I took one hour off and took a swim, one of the nicest ones so far.

I certainly wish that every day in the videographer's life would look something like this.  Unfortunately, it holds a lot of tasks besides making recordings by the ocean. In a couple of weeks time, it looks like I'm going off to promote a little community all by myself, by the way.
